Signs That Your Garage Door Requires Repair
Recognizing the indicators which your garage door requires repair is important for ensuring safety and functionality. One main indicator is if the door is producing strange noises during operation, such as scraping, chirping, or banging. These sounds often suggest damaged components or improper alignment, which can cause more serious issues if left untreated. Additionally, if your garage door is taking longer to open or close than usual, this may suggest a problem with the opener or the door itself.

Another indicator to look out for is if the door does not open or completely close completely. If it stops halfway or reverses unexpectedly, it could be caused by sensor issues or defective springs. Similarly, if you notice gaps or irregular spaces between the door panels and the frame, this might mean that the door is not aligned correctly, potentially compromising security and insulation.
Finally, pay attention to how your garage door reacts to its remote or wall switch. If it is unresponsive or works inconsistently, it could point to electrical issues, batteries needing changing, or a problem with the motor. Ignoring these indications can result in more serious repairs or safety hazards, making it essential to address any concerns quickly.
Frequent Garage Doors Problems and Solutions
One of the frequently encountered challenges homeowners face is a garage door that won't open or close as intended. This can stem from several causes, such as a misplaced photo eye, a malfunctioning remote, or even a dead battery in the opener. To troubleshoot, initially check for any blocks blocking the way and verify the sensors are aligned as they should be. If the remote is nonfunctional, attempt using the wall switch and change the batteries in the remote if required. If these steps don't resolve the issue, it could be time to seek a professional.
Another frequent problem is a noisy garage door. This can be an annoyance and may signal underlying issues, such as a insufficient amount of lubrication, worn-out rollers, or a out-of-place track. A broken garage door spring is a major issue that necessitates immediate attention. Springs bear the weight of the door and are under significant tension, making them hazardous to replace without proper knowledge and tools. Homeowners often observe this problem when the door becomes difficult to lift or hangs askew. If you believe a broken spring, it's important to avoid the door and contact a professional to handle the repair securely. The best time to Call a Professional
There exist situations in which contacting a professional for overhead door maintenance is crucial. If you detect any notable damage, like a broken spring or a misaligned door, trying to repair these issues without proper expertise can lead to additional complications or even injury. Professionals have the skills and equipment necessary to handle these repairs securely and efficiently.
A further sign that you should request expert help is if you face electrical issues, like a faulty garage door opener or broken safety sensors. Such components can be complex and require specific skills to diagnose and repair. Ignoring these issues can not only affect the functionality of your garage door and additionally jeopardize your home's safety.
Finally, in case your garage door is producing unusual noises or operates erratically even after trying basic troubleshooting, it's time to call in a professional. Such signs may indicate symptoms of hidden mechanical issues that may escalate if left unaddressed. A skilled technician can swiftly pinpoint the root cause and offer the necessary solutions to ensure your garage door works efficiently and securely.
